#9d4630 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9d4630 is composed of 61.6% red, 27.5%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.4% magenta, 69.4%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 12.1 degrees, a saturation of 53.2% and a lightness of 40.2%. #9d4630 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8c60 with #3b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#9d4630 color description : Dark moderate red.
#9d4630 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9d4630 has RGB values of R:157, G:70,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.69,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 10307120.
